Kalamba Games enters Spain and Latin America with Emara Play

Kalamba Games titles will soon be live in Spain and LatAm via the Emara Play platform, in a partnership that marks the supplier’s entry into those markets.
Through an integration of Bullseye, Kalamba’s Remote Gaming Server (RGS), Emara Play’s operator partners will soon have access to the supplier’s growing portfolio of slot titles, which come with signature features to increase acquisition, engagement, retention and monetisation.
Kalamba brings some of the most advanced gameplay mechanics and compelling themes available in the market to a wide range of demographics across a vast array of operators worldwide. Top-performing titles include Blazing Bull, Ducks Till Dawn and the Joker games series.
Emara Play has developed a totally new concept in the gaming aggregation sector, making it easier for operators and suppliers to reach maximum user satisfaction. Emara Play’s aggregation platform supplies its extensive operator network with over 400 online casino games and player engagement tools from leading suppliers in the sector.
Tamas Kusztos, Head of Sales and Account Management of Kalamba, said: “Emara Play is one of the most dynamic companies working in Spain and LatAm today and we’re really pleased about giving local players the chance to play our games. This move further emphasises our commitment to regulated markets and significantly enhances the reach of our content.”
Daniel Rubio, CEO of Emara Play, said: “Working with Kalamba means we can now offer some of the most innovative and engaging slot games on the market to our players.
“The Kalamba team understands and meets the needs of a wide range of player demographics and is always striving to be at the forefront of slot design. We’re always really happy to work with a content provider like that and naturally we’re excited at what the future holds.”
